    2.0 range day

    I've had access to a 2.0 for quite some time now, but obviously could not say anything about it. I like it quite a bit, and I'd be perfectly happy carrying one if it was issued to me. There is probably nothing I can add that you don't already know, so I'll just throw some pics in.

    First pic is of the three SIMP's I took out today. I do love the M2:-)

    Second pic is the steel I hit 10 for 10 at 30 yards with the 2.0

    Third pic is the average group I shot today with the 2.0. It is right about 3.5" Temps are a windy 20 degrees, so I will absolutely assume the gun can do better. Also, this was with federal 147g American Eagle, which was the only round I shot through it. No idea what else will do what in it. My final excuse is that I did tend to anticipate on the trigger. Clearly that is my fault, and I attribute it to loss of feeling in my fingers, plus unfamiliarity with the gun. I suspect that after a few hundred dry fires, I would not have that issue.

    Quote Originally Posted by flux View Post
    Thanks for the report. Any difference in trigger pull compared to the first gen?
    Pretty different trigger, and afaik, totally redesigned. Much firmer (less mushy), better reset (as if that really matters). Lighter also, I believe.
    The other M&P in the pic is a performance center gun, and it has a very nice trigger.
